Energy Conservation, Greenhouse Gas Mitigation and Soil Carbon Sequestration in Staple Crop Production

Project Summary

To promote climate smart and sustainable staple crop production through identification, demonstration, and promotion of low carbon and soil carbon sequestration production techniques and practices. The project will focus on China’s three main staple crops under two major crop production systems: the rice-wheat system in Huaiyuan County of Anhui Province and the wheat-corn system in Yexian County of Henan Province.
